Distinguished Honors Alumni Award

In 1997, the South Carolina Honors College instituted the Distinguished Honors Alumni Award, the highest honor given to its graduates. Each year, this award is presented to recognize an SCHC graduate who excels professionally or who has contributed time and effort to the betterment of the Honors College or to society.

Eligibility Considerations

  1. Candidate must be an alumnus or alumna of the South Carolina Honors College who is more than 10 years removed from graduation.
  2. It is preferred that the candidate is able to attend the Homecoming Reception, but extenuating circumstances will be considered.
  3. Candidate must not be running for or currently holding a public office.
  4. The award recognizes professional excellence or contributions for the betterment of the Honors College or society.

2025 Distinguished Alumni Award Recipients

Sheila Cregger

Sheila Cregger

2025 Distinguished Honors Alumna Sheila Cregger is a 1978 graduate with a Bachelor's of Science in Business Administration. She and her husband Morris own plumbing and HVAC supplier the Cregger Company. The company boasts over 70 locations in eight states and supplies customers in 40 states.

Creighton Waters

Creighton Waters

2025 Distinguished Honors Alumnus Creighton Waters graduated from the Honors College in 1992 and the Joseph F. Rice School of Law in 1996. He serves as the Chief Attorney for the State Grand Jury section of the South Carolina Attorney General’s Office. During his career he has earned many accolades including an Ernest F. Hollings Award for Excellence in State Prosecution in 2011.
